The Middle Class in Mozambique: The State and the Politics of Transformation in Southern Africa - The International African Library
Sumich, Jason (Universitetet i Bergen, Norway)
The growth of a middle class has been a feature of the 'Africa Rising' narrative in recent years. Sumich sheds new light on this important topic by exploring the political, economic, and social origins of a middle class in Mozambique and the contradictions it faces.
